Comfort

It is essential to wear headphones that are comfortable enough to wear for long periods of time. The headphones that are too tight can cause pain around the head or within the ears, particularly when used for long gaming sessions.

It is essential to test them out before you purchase them. The degree of comfort will be contingent on your head shape and size. If you're unable to test the headphones in person, check the return policy of the store you purchased the headphones from. Many retailers offer hassle free exchanges and returns for items purchased online.

Headphones that are stuffed with padding and soft materials that are pleasant to the touch typically offer a good level of comfort. The padding is an important aspect for headphones on and over the ear that rest on the ears and head, as it helps distribute pressure evenly. We seek padding that is luxurious, soft and uniformly smooth to the sensation. Pads made of soft and breathable velour, microfibre, or faux leather have a higher chance of being comfortable than pads made of mesh, plastic or foam.

Another key element of comfort is how the ear cups fit around the ears. Earphones that have fixed ear cups are likely to be more problematic in this area because they create an unnatural and rigid pressure on the ears that can cause pain and fatigue after prolonged use. The best ear cup designs allow the pads to move a little slightly laterally and vertically on the ear, giving them some flexibility.

It is also a good idea to avoid headphones that are overly tight on the head, since this could cause headaches. This could be due to the weight of the headphones pushing into the scalp or a tight headband. It can also result from poorly designed ear cups which are not properly positioned. Similarly, headphones that have loose padding can become uncomfortable after long-term use because the padding gets worn down or is moved around.

The ability to block out noise from headphones are based on two technologies that function in different ways. They are passive noise isolation and noise cancellation. Both of these technologies can help reduce background noise, however each has its own benefits and disadvantages.

The most common kind of noise cancellation is passive noise isolation, which is the creation of a physical barrier to block out external noise. You've probably seen the large heavy headphones that wrap around your ears and are padded to block out sounds. They don't offer the same flexibility, however, and they require you to remove the headphones to hear what's going on around you.

Noise-canceling headphones that are over-ear or in-ear headphones are more difficult because the technology has to be integrated into the earcups as well as the electronic. The microphones pick up sounds and analyze them using onboard software. The processors create an "fingerprint" of the noise and generate an anti-sound wave, which is played back to cancel the background sound.

This is achieved by creating a wave that's 180 degrees off from the sound that is coming in, therefore it blocks it out, so you only hear the audio. The anti-sound gets fed into the headphones' speakers, which play it over your regular audio.

The most advanced headphones have an onboard sensor which monitors the surrounding environment and adjusts the level of noise cancellation accordingly. The amount of ANC can be adjusted by an adjustment knob in the headphone app or on the device itself. It can be turned off completely to allow you to be aware of what's happening around you. This technology is particularly effective for the reduction of low-frequency sounds, such as the sound of airplane engines or traffic on the highway. Higher-frequency sounds, such as conversations or a sneeze are not as sensitive to noise-canceling technology, and aren't able to be reduced effectively.
